Searched refs:make_integer_sequence (Results 1 – 5 of 5) sorted by relevance
/external/libcxx/test/std/utilities/intseq/intseq.make/ |
D | make_integer_seq.pass.cpp | 23 …static_assert(std::is_same<std::make_integer_sequence<int, 0>, std::integer_sequence<int>>::value,… in main() 24 …static_assert(std::is_same<std::make_integer_sequence<int, 1>, std::integer_sequence<int, 0>>::val… in main() 25 …static_assert(std::is_same<std::make_integer_sequence<int, 2>, std::integer_sequence<int, 0, 1>>::… in main() 26 …static_assert(std::is_same<std::make_integer_sequence<int, 3>, std::integer_sequence<int, 0, 1, 2>… in main() 28 …static_assert(std::is_same<std::make_integer_sequence<unsigned long long, 0>, std::integer_sequenc… in main() 29 …static_assert(std::is_same<std::make_integer_sequence<unsigned long long, 1>, std::integer_sequenc… in main() 30 …static_assert(std::is_same<std::make_integer_sequence<unsigned long long, 2>, std::integer_sequenc… in main() 31 …static_assert(std::is_same<std::make_integer_sequence<unsigned long long, 3>, std::integer_sequenc… in main()
|
D | make_integer_seq.fail.cpp | 23 std::make_integer_sequence<int, -3>::value_type i; in main()
|
/external/clang/test/SemaTemplate/ |
D | class-template-spec.cpp | 148 …template<typename T, T N> using make_integer_sequence = typename __make_integer_sequence<T>::templ… typedef 159 …me Dummy> struct make<N, 0, Dummy> : __make_integer_sequence_impl<make_integer_sequence<T, N/2> > … 160 …me Dummy> struct make<N, 1, Dummy> : __make_integer_sequence_impl<make_integer_sequence<T, N/2>, N… 163 using X = make_integer_sequence<int, 5>; // expected-warning {{extension}}
|
/external/libcxx/test/std/utilities/intseq/intseq.general/ |
D | integer_seq.pass.cpp | 33 using int3 = std::make_integer_sequence<int, 3>; // generates int: 0,1,2 in main() 34 using size7 = std::make_integer_sequence<size_t, 7>; // generates size_t: 0,1,2,3,4,5,6 in main()
|
/external/libcxx/include/ |
D | utility | 143 using make_integer_sequence = integer_sequence<T, 0, 1, ..., N-1>; 145 using make_index_sequence = make_integer_sequence<size_t, N>; 744 "std::make_integer_sequence can only be instantiated with an integral type" ); 745 static_assert(0 <= _Ep, "std::make_integer_sequence input shall not be negative"); 750 using make_integer_sequence = typename __make_integer_sequence<_Tp, _Np>::type; 753 using make_index_sequence = make_integer_sequence<size_t, _Np>;
|